  Job Title: Staff Software Engineer

  Job Duties:

  Move, Inc. is seeking experienced Staff Software Engineers for its Austin, TX location. This position will help lead a team of developers that are part of the larger Technology team that participates in research and development of highly scalable, data driven, consumer facing applications as well as identifies new technologies and trends and how they might be implemented to enhance our products and business.

  Job responsibilities and duties include:

  Lead a small team of developers, engineers, and analysts throughout the Software Development Lifecycle (SDLC) including coordinating and delegating work, and work collaboratively in teams composed of Product Managers, Designers, and Engineers.

  Take ownership of the overall architecture and development of highly scalable ReactJS frontend application that talk to Node JS API services and Lambda functions.

  Work with Product Managers to plan project stages and assess business goals for each stage; monitor progress to assure deadlines, standards, and budget items are met.

  Plan and implement dynamic and interactive pages using ReactJS by consuming REST and GraphQL services.

  Oversee and implement SEO, page load performance, and effective testing strategies.

  Lead the development and creation of backend services around advanced machine learning and predictive analytic models.

  Design and operationalize data pipelines using advanced data architectures deployed on Amazon Web Services

  Mentor, coach and train software engineers and developers, and stay up to date on the latest tools and technologies such as AWS, Node, React, GraphQL and Flutter.

  Work in a product development process that is primarily Agile/Scrum.

  *NOTE: THIS POSITION INVOLVES PROCESS PLANNING, PROJECT WORK AND OVERALL PROJECT COORDINATION. IT DOES NOT INVOLVE SUPERVISION OF ANY PERSONNEL NOR ANY PARTICIPATION IN STAFFING DECISIONS (I.E., REVIEWS, COMPENSATION, HIRING OR TERMINATION).

  Minimum Requirements:

  Bachelor's degree or higher in Computer Science, Information Technology, Computer or Software Engineering, Electrical or Electronic Engineering, or any related Engineering or IT field of study, plus at least five (5) years of post-degree, progressively responsible experience in any related position(s).

  Qualified applicants must also have demonstrable proficiency, knowledge, skill, and experience with the following:

  Developing complex software systems using modern frameworks, tools, and systems. Demonstrated experience working across the full technical stack, delivering quality code on both frontend and backend Developing software in one or more modern programming languages: ReactJS/NextJS, Python, Ruby, Go, Node.js, or Dart. Building single page applications. Implementing progressive web application and service workers. Client-side JavaScript, CSS/SaSS, and HTML, Cloud-based architectures, development, and deployment. One or more cloud technologies: AWS EC2, ECS, S3, or RDS. Demonstrated understanding of computer science fundamentals, schema design, and best practices.
